以文本方式查看主题
- Foxtable(狐表) (http://foxtable.net/bbs/index.asp)
--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2)
---- 我刚刚接触狐表,想请教老师各表如何自动录入时间 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=104687)
|
-- 作者:dhy
-- 发布时间:2017/8/3 10:20:00
-- 我刚刚接触狐表,想请教老师各表如何自动录入时间
此主题相关图片如下:时间.png
老师,你好,刚刚接触狐表,不懂编程,现在想在产值表中输入日期后,在系数表中、提成表中自动录入日期
|
-- 作者:dhy
-- 发布时间:2017/8/3 10:23:00
--
或者说以上各表的日期列自动引用并记录系统日期
|
-- 作者:有点甜
-- 发布时间:2017/8/3 11:26:00
--
各表的DataRowAdded事件编写代码
e.DataRow("日期") = date.Now
|
-- 作者:dhy
-- 发布时间:2017/8/3 15:14:00
--
老师你好,如果我增加一行按上面的事件编写代码日期会自动填写当天日期,但是第二列(面包组系数)、第三列(蛋糕组系数)、第四列(烤炉组系数)、第五列(包装组系数)我想增加一行的时候这些列中自动填入上一行的数值,可以吗,应该怎么写事件代码?
|
-- 作者:有点甜
-- 发布时间:2017/8/3 15:59:00
--
DataRowAdded事件编写代码
e.DataRow("日期") = date.Now
Dim fdr As DataRow = e.DataTable.find("_Identify <> " & e.DataRow("_Identify"), "_Identify desc") If fdr IsNot Nothing Then e.DataRow("第一列") = fdr("第一列") e.DataRow("第二列") = fdr("第二列") End If
|
-- 作者:dhy
-- 发布时间:2017/8/3 16:37:00
--
此主题相关图片如下:新.png
老师,你好,我将 上述代码复制进去后出现错误提示,是什么原因
|
-- 作者:有点甜
-- 发布时间:2017/8/3 17:00:00
--
以下是引用dhy在2017/8/3 16:37:00的发言:此主题相关图片如下:新.png
老师,你好,我将 上述代码复制进去后出现错误提示,是什么原因
把第一列、第二列,改成你自己的列名。
|
-- 作者:dhy
-- 发布时间:2017/8/3 17:19:00
--
谢谢老师,问题已解决
|